Job Description

GIS Analyst is a remote review track for evaluating AI outputs across geospatial science reasoning, calculations, and research workflows. Reviewers grade derivations and assumptions, reproduce key results, and document the correct method so the modeling team can train on it.

Why this role matters

Geospatial science models live or die on whether their derivations actually hold up under scrutiny. AuraOne uses scientific specialists to grade outputs the way a peer reviewer would — checking assumptions, reproducing key steps, and capturing the right method alongside the wrong one.

Responsibilities

  • Review AI outputs against current geospatial science methods, conventions, and prior work for GIS Analyst assignments.
  • Reproduce or sanity-check key derivations, calculations, or experimental claims.
  • Flag dimensional, methodological, and citation errors with structured severity tags.
  • Capture the corrected reasoning or worked example so the modeling team can train on it.
  • Adjudicate disputed answers against textbooks, papers, or community standards.
  • Maintain reviewer-quality scores in inter-rater calibration cycles.

Qualifications

  • Graduate-level training or equivalent applied experience in geospatial science or a closely related field for GIS Analyst work.
  • Hands-on experience publishing, teaching, or advising on the topic at a professional level.
  • Comfort applying multi-page rubrics consistently across long batches.
  • Clear written reasoning that cites methods, papers, or worked examples.
  • Reliable async availability for at least 10 hours per week.

Example tasks

  • Reproduce a geospatial science derivation from a model output and flag any algebraic or dimensional errors.
  • Grade a model's literature summary against the cited papers and rate the citation quality.
  • Adjudicate a disputed answer between two reviewers using textbook methods.
  • Audit a 25-row batch for rubric consistency and report drift to the program lead.

Nice to have

  • PhD, postdoc, or industry research experience in the topic area.
  • Prior work reviewing AI-assisted research tooling and its failure modes.
  • Multilingual fluency for non-English papers and corpora.
